The Feline Infectious Disease market is a subset of the Animal Healthcare/Veterinary industry, focusing on the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of diseases that affect cats. These diseases can be caused by viruses, bacteria, fungi, and parasites, and can be spread through contact with other cats, contaminated objects, or the environment. Vaccines are available to protect cats from some of the most common infectious diseases, and treatments are available for those that do become ill.
The Feline Infectious Disease market is highly competitive, with a range of companies offering products and services to veterinarians and pet owners. These include diagnostic tests, vaccines, treatments, and preventive care products.
